## Service Accounts: Slimline Image Builds

The Parlow team's image-slimming pipeline runs under the `slimbot-ci` service account. When new team members trigger a build, Parlow strips debug symbols, prunes unused layers, and re-tags the result in the internal Harbinger registry. Never run slimming jobs under your personal account: audit trails depend on the service identity, and quota is tracked per account. Rotation happens quarterly via the Keywarden console. To authenticate the pipeline against Harbinger, the account uses the key below.

API key for bageg-kajef: vxb2-ss

Subject: DR drill — string extraction script

Hi Tomas, as part of next week's disaster-recovery drill for Lingopress, we'll rebuild the translation-string extraction tooling from the cold backup. Please review the restore steps before Thursday: the script, its glossary cache, and the CI hook all come from one encrypted snapshot. Restoration can't proceed until the snapshot is unlocked, so I'm including the recovery passphrase immediately below for the drill.

vault phrase of yadug-haweg = holath-ulaath

Q: The roof-terrace door on Level 7 keeps jamming — what do I do?

A: Known issue at the Velmora Building. The latch sticks in cold weather. Do not force it; the alarm trips if pushed twice. Lift the handle fully upward, then push with your shoulder near the frame. If it still won't open, use the service stair at the east end instead. Report jams to the Kestrel Facilities desk. To release the override latch, enter the code below.

turnstile pass: bdg-YEOZLM-79341408